Is mentioning God's name with music an act of disbelief (kufr), leading to the listener or speaker becoming a disbeliever? What is the ruling on reciting a chant of the Beautiful Names of Allah (Asma Allah al-Husna) at a wedding where there is intermingling (ikhtilat) but no dancing, and does this reach the degree of disbelief?

1 min readAlso available in العربية

Mixing music with the remembrance of Allah is more forbidden than music alone. However, a person does not become an unbeliever merely by listening to such a thing. One must turn away from the whispers of disbelief and delving deeply into them.
